Zanu PF was forced to sign the 2008 Global Political Agreement,
accepting the need for implementing the democratic reforms designed to
dismantle the carte blanche dictatorial powers that had kept the party in power
since independence in 1980. And to accept to share power with MDC in the 2008
to 2013 GNU.
Zanu PF expected SADC and the AU to turn a blind eye to the cheating and
wanton violence of the 2008 elections as the regional and continental bodies
had done in the past. Of course Mugabe was shocked that they not only refused
to grant him legitimacy but had the audacity to impose the GPA on him knowing
fully well that if implemented that would end his Zanu PF dictatorship.

Nelson Chamisa and his CCC friends are hell bent on participating in
these elections regardless of the mounting evidence the process is flawed. CCC’s
repeated claims of having winning in rigged election strategies have fooled
some in the past but not this time. The truth is CCC are hell bent on
participating in these elections out of greed, a fact first admitted by David
Coltart in his Book, The Struggle Continues 50 years of Tyranny in
Zimbabwe.
“The worst aspect for me about the failure to agree a coalition was that
both MDCs couldn’t now do the obvious – withdraw from the (2013) elections,”
confessed Coltart.
“The electoral process was so flawed, so illegal, that the only logical step
was to withdraw, which would compel SADC to hold Zanu PF to account. But such
was the distrust between the MDC-T and MDC-N that neither could withdraw for
fear that the other would remain in the elections, winning seats and giving the
process credibility.”
So SADC granted Zanu PF political legitimacy in 2013 and then again in
2018 rigged elections on the basis MDC’s participation. Now that there is irrefutable
evidence MDC/CCC is participating in these flawed elections out of greed, there
will be no finger behind which SADC can hide.
